Titles of the proposals for those interested:
- Option 1 "Ban LLM contributions from Debian via Social Contract"
- Option 2 "Allow AI-Assisted Contributions with conditions"
- Option 3 "Reject LLMs as far as practical, update Code of Conduct"
- Option 4 "Accept AI contributions for Debian specific work"
- Option 5 "Responsible Use of Generative AI"
- Option 6 "A cautious approach to generative AI"
- Option 7 "Debian is created by humans"
- Option 8 "Avoid the use of LLM: climate destruction is a deal breaker"
